Hi,
I am looking at the periodic BC with a rotation in a 2D flow. I managed to get NekMesh to work and align a PI-rotational boundary pair. I included a Rotated tag in the BOUNDARYCONDITIONS (it seems the tag is not used in 2D anyway), but what I get is not what I have expected. Consider attached figure, I have an outflow on top-right, rotated to bottom-right and I was expecting to see an inflow there.
I had a look at the DisConstField.ccp, and there is a small piece of code setting everything up (~4,5k lines of code), and from what I understand rotation is not accounted for in a 2D case.
My question is than:
1. Am I looking at the periodic-rotation BC in a wrong way?
2. Where are periodic BC enforced? I was unable to find the spot
where I could just plug a *-1 to reverse the flow.
